If the chip readers at the Dunmarsh Marathon start dropping split times, first verify the Pacegate ingestion service is accepting batches; a stalled batch queue looks identical to dead hardware. Restart the reader bridge only after confirming queue health. The bridge authenticates to Pacegate with the internal service key shown below.

app token of fajep-bahof = zpat2_v6

Finance Review Summary — Vellich Industries

Gross margin for the Ardenfall product line improved to 41% this quarter, driven by lower component costs and renegotiated freight with Quillmark Logistics. Margin on legacy units continues to erode and will be reviewed next cycle. Board attention is drawn to the confidential planning note appended directly below.

internal memo for tagef-hadup: Gross margin on Ulaath came in at 15 percent against a plan of 5 percent. Only 7 of the 120 pilot accounts renewed Ulaath, so a churn review is set for October 15.

Contractors joining the Maribel Systems team spend their first week on level 3 of Copperfield Yard. Please walk them through the lobby turnstiles on day one, introduce them to the floor warden, and confirm they have signed the access agreement before issuing anything. Once the paperwork is filed, give them the temporary door-pass code below.

staff pass of baweg-bawep = bdg-AIU-1

Meeting notes — Harrowfield Permit Run, excerpt

Discussed transport of the stamped blueprint set for the Aldmere Tower permit application. Prints must remain in the sealed tube and reach the Harrowfield planning office before the Friday cutoff. Driver should allow extra time for the bridge works. The coordinator must relay the following hand-over instruction verbatim.

drop instructions, hahip-badug: the quenox ralath courier leaves the kaseth fraiel rusiel tameth belys istdor ralion giliel ledger at gate 7830 under passcode 165413

RUNBOOK — Stockwise Restock Planner: stale route plans

If a customer reports yesterday's routes showing in the Stockwise planner, check the nightly sync job status first. If it failed, rerun it manually; plans regenerate within ten minutes. Do not edit routes by hand. When escalating, include the planner's build token shown below.

build token for kaweg-tagag: htk6_c63a6b